BAKU, Azerbaijan, August 31. Iran’s military
said it targeted the U.S. military’s Al Minhad Air Base in the
United Arab Emirates with kamikaze drones.


The claim was made in a statement released by Iran’s
military.


“In response to last night’s U.S. military attacks on Larak
Island, which killed innocent civilians and members of the Islamic
Revolutionary Guard Corps, Iranian forces targeted locations at Al
Minhad Air Base in the UAE where U.S. forces and helicopters are
stationed, using dozens of kamikaze drones,” the statement
said.


The Iranian military said the air base is one of the key hubs
for providing air support and transporting foreign forces.


Iran’s military said its forces are ready to protect the
country’s territorial integrity, ensure its security and respond to
any attacks.


The statement follows reports that the U.S. military destroyed
two missile systems on Iran’s Larak Island in the south of the
country. Two people were reportedly killed and two others wounded
in the airstrikes.
